✦ Synopsis
Abstract
The combination reaction between N and H atoms has been studied in a flow system by mixing H atoms produced by thermal dissociation of H~2~ with active nitrogen produced by a microwave discharge. Relative N atom concentrations were determined from the intensity of the yellow nitrogen afterglow. Absolute N and H atom concentrations were measured by EPR absorption spectroscopy. Absolute N atom concentrations were also determined by titration with NO. Upper and lower limits of 6.4 ± 1.5 × 10^−32^ and 3.1 ± 1.0 × 10^−32^ cm^6^ molecule^−2^ sec^−1^ were determined for the rate constant.
